2013-06-23 107 views
1

我已經創建了以下div及其定義。頂部邊緣的Css問題

<div class="serach-container"> 
    <div class="search-keys-container"> 
    <div class="search-type"> </div> 
    <div class="basic-search-keys-container"> </div> 
    <div class="advance-search-keys-container"></div> 
    </div> 
    <div class="search-result-container"></div> 
</div> 
.search-type{ 
    height:20px; 
    width:auto; 
    margin:5px 10px; 
    background-color:#4000A0; 
} 

jsfiddle

但不幸的是類搜索類型頂部利潤率會向上升。我試圖通過調整邊緣等等。但沒有找到結果。沒有利潤率就沒關係。但我想要利潤率。

編輯:

我不知道爲什麼頂部邊距不起作用。反正一個替代的解決方案是把另一個DIV 錯誤糾正搜索類型之前說格即

<div class="serach-container"> 
    <div class="search-keys-container"> 
    <div class="error-correct"></div> 
    <div class="search-type">/div> 
    <div class="basic-search-keys-container"></div> 
    <div class="advance-search-keys-container"></div> 
    </div> 
    <div class="search-result-container"> 
    </div> 
</div> 

.search-type{ 
    height:20px; 
    width:auto; 
    margin:0px 10px 5px 10px; 
    background-color:#4000A0; 
} 
.error-correct{ 
    width:100%; 
    height:5px; 
} 

jsfiddle 感謝我所有的朋友爲你很大的幫助。

+1

究竟是什麼它是你要完成? –

+0

我想適合search-type-div包含在search-keys-container div中。現在搜索類型div的上邊距向上 – manuthalasseril

+0

作爲第一點,我認爲你對所有這些固定的高度和寬度都非常嚴格。你有沒有你期望的結果的圖像? –

回答

1

DEMO

嘗試改變類喜歡這裏:

.search-type{ 
height:50px; 
width:90%; 
margin:0px auto; 
background-color:yellow; 
} 
+0

哦,它的工作.....謝謝@Riccardo感謝我的上帝,也爲所有幫助我快速回復我的好人民 – manuthalasseril

0

嘗試添加padding:0.01px.search-keys-container。它不會有任何視覺效果,但它會導致利潤率不會像這樣崩潰。

+0

感謝您的快速回復。我現在嘗試。但沒有結果... – manuthalasseril

1

試試這個,讓我知道,如果這是你想要的。

.search-type{ 
    height:20px; 
    width:auto; 
    margin:5px 10px 0 10px; 
    background-color:#4000A0; 
} 

這使它下降,仍然保持您的利潤率。

+0

謝謝@Lloan唉 – manuthalasseril

1

正如我在我的評論說,你正在你的尺寸的定義有點過於嚴格... 但解決你的問題,你應該這樣做:

.search-result-container{ 
    height:100%; 
    width:100%; 
    background-color: #0000FF; 
    padding-top: 5px; 
} 

.search-type{ 
    height:20px; 
    width:auto; 
    margin: 0 10px 5px 10px; 
    background-color:#4000A0; 
} 

對我來說,這看起來就像一個錯誤或其他東西,因爲保證金不是針對父級應用的,而是身體標籤。

而且,你有一個小錯字在第一容器serach

+0

它也工作謝謝@juan您的答覆。我不知道我的規則有什麼問題... – manuthalasseril